Three-Dimensional Model (Lukes)
A framework proposed by Steven Lukes that examines power in three dimensions: decision-making, agenda-setting, and manipulative control of perceptions.
Two-Dimensional Model (Bachrach and Baratz)
A concept in political science and sociology that explains power in terms of both decision-making and non-decision-making processes in the control of political agendas.
Transactional Model (Deetz)
The Transactional Model by Deetz is a communication theory that highlights the exchange of messages or information between sender and receiver, where both parties continuously exchange roles and meanings are collaboratively constructed.
Organizational Identity
A concept that captures 'who we are as an organization', reflecting the collective beliefs, values, and principles that are shared among members of the organization.
